Alice ISD reviews pay-plan options to comply with House Bill 2; board leans toward 3% plus $0.75 hourly boost

Alice Independent School District Board of Trustees · July 25, 2025

Alice ISD trustees reviewed a TASB compensation study and four pay models to meet House Bill 2 teacher-retention requirements; trustees signaled informal support for a 3% general increase plus a $0.75 hourly raise for clerical/paraprofessional/auxiliary staff and asked staff to return with refined cost estimates at an Aug. 7 workshop.

Alice Independent School District trustees heard a TASB HR Services compensation review during a July 24 special budget workshop and gave staff informal direction to pursue a model that pairs a 3% general increase for salaried employees with a $0.75-per-hour boost for hourly staff.

Courtney, a TASB presenter, told the board the firm collected cleaned employee pay data, matched district jobs to about a dozen regional peer districts and to non-school benchmarks where appropriate, and built pay-grade midpoints and four cost models for the district to consider.
